Handover Note — Billing Transition

Welcome aboard. The move to annual billing for all Fernhale Suite customers is roughly 60% complete. Remaining monthly accounts convert at renewal; objections are tracked in the migration log. Discount authority sits with you now, capped at 12%. Pricing committee meets monthly. The strategic reasoning behind the shift is summarised confidentially below.

confidential, bawip-fahap: Gross margin on Ulaael came in at 5 percent against a plan of 10 percent. Only 5 of the 100 pilot accounts renewed Ulaael, so a churn review is set for July 1.

// Heads up, future maintainers: this client talks to Linthaven, our
// static-analysis baseline service. The baseline file it fetches is the
// agreed-upon set of warnings we've decided to ignore (for now — don't
// judge). If you regenerate the baseline locally, push it back or CI
// will scream at everyone. The client needs auth for the baseline
// endpoint; the key goes right here.

API key for bageg-kajef: vxb2-ss

**Handover — Calendar Sync Conflict (for weekly eng sync)**

Handing Tessick calendar sync to Maro. The double-booking bug traces to Slatebird writing events in local time while the conflict checker assumes UTC. Fix is staged; needs a replay of last week's events before merge. The replay tool prompts for vault access on launch, using the recovery passphrase provided below.

vault phrase of yaguf-hahaf = druath-holix

- [ ] Confirm deep-link routing in the Wayfarer SDK. Plugin-registered routes must resolve before the catch-all handler, and unrecognized paths should fall back to the host app's home screen, not a blank view. Test cold start, warm start, and backgrounded cases on both platforms. Validate against the release candidate identified below.

build token for fajop-kageg: htk14_a2d40227103e0f

Subject: Memtrace cut-over complete

Cut-over of the GPU memory profiling pipeline to Memtrace v3 finished last night. Old agents are disabled; new collectors run with least-privilege service accounts and no longer require kernel module access. Profiling data is encrypted at rest, retention cut to 30 days. No findings during the switch. Audit logs cover the full window. For your review, the collector's active configuration is as follows.

config for tagaf-bawif:
[norok]
host = norok.ordinworks.local
user = norok_svc
database = norok_prod